# Returns all combinations of the input list, as a list with colon-separated combinations |
|
|
|
# E.g. input of A B C returns A B C A:B A:C B:C |
|
|
|
# N.B. The input is meant to be a list, and to past a list to a function in CMake you must quote it (e.g. AllCombinations("${LIST_VAR}")). |
|
|
|
function(AllCombinations list_in) |
|
|
|
list(LENGTH list_in list_count) |
|
|
|
set(num_combos 1) |
|
|
|
math(EXPR num_combos "${num_combos} << ${list_count}") |
|
|
|
set(LIST_OUT "") |
|
|
|
foreach (c RANGE ${num_combos}) |
|
|
|
set(current_combo "") |
|
|
|
# this is a little ridiculous just to iterate through a list w/ indices |
|
|
|
math(EXPR last_list_index "${list_count} - 1") |
|
|
|
foreach (list_index RANGE 0 ${last_list_index}) |
|
|
|
math(EXPR bit "1 << ${list_index}") |
|
|
|
math(EXPR combo_has_bit "${c} & ${bit}") |
|
|
|
list(GET list_in ${list_index} list_elem) |
|
|
|
if (combo_has_bit) |
|
|
|
if (current_combo) |
|
|
|
set(current_combo "${current_combo}:${list_elem}") |
|
|
|
else () |
|
|
|
set(current_combo ${list_elem}) |
|
|
|
endif () |
|
|
|
endif () |
|
|
|
endforeach () |
|
|
|
list(APPEND LIST_OUT ${current_combo}) |
|
|
|
endforeach () |
|
|
|
set(LIST_OUT ${LIST_OUT} PARENT_SCOPE) |
|
|
|
endfunction () |
